Your new role
Working for a renowned telecoms organisation within The Emergency Services Network (ESN) team in a critical national infrastructure program and a strategic priority for the company, ensuring secure and reliable communications for Emergency Services where availability can be a matter of life or death. Security is fundamental to the ESN, requiring robust governance and assurance to maintain the confidentiality, integrity, and resilience of the network against a wide range of cyber and physical threats.
As an ESN Cyber Security Governance & Assurance SME, you will help lead the delivery of security governance, compliance, and risk management across the ESN programme. This includes implementing ISO27001 - compliant security strategies, managing contractual security obligations, and ensuring adherence to frameworks such as the HMG Security Policy Framework. You will work closely with internal teams, suppliers, and customer security stakeholders to provide assurance, drive continuous improvement, and maintain confidence in the ESN's security posture.
